Output 58ce12bd8f07038630b834cf609c13c00c31967ad98c264cbbe555eedfe7c5d8:19

value
98296495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ebf2152b03ac8c158c648ece2ca16f0eddbfc3 OP_EQUAL
address
3Du8Sr6m5XNcQocx8NhV6gH4SvDKrjL7Xz
transaction
58ce12bd8f07038630b834cf609c13c00c31967ad98c264cbbe555eedfe7c5d8
spent
true